Output 7e6427e202c126cefff5cbbbe95f297feeb9b37580e52d0c2b3ffaebfc293452:0

value
16448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d49d99518badbfa19a4970903b390cb97cf7e0c OP_EQUAL
address
3ACHEZrCBQ1mD4m752Ppup4wf6vHTeKrMZ
transaction
7e6427e202c126cefff5cbbbe95f297feeb9b37580e52d0c2b3ffaebfc293452
confirmations
175273
spent
true